Transaction 9248854baa08fcd04e7bd59f4b18b6375f2095c9574259e3759a6368b7704044
1 Input
1 Output
-
9248854baa08fcd04e7bd59f4b18b6375f2095c9574259e3759a6368b7704044:0
- value
- 32034
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c57886cfe1fae36ea13bbe16c3b0165c2399314
- address
- bc1qm3tcsm87r7hrd6snh0skcwcpvhprnyc5x7s3lv